1. Keto Chicken Avocado Salad: A Refreshing and Satisfying Delight

- 2 cans of canned chicken, drained
- 2 ripe avocados, diced
- 1 cup cherry tomatoes, halved
- 1/4 cup red onion, finely chopped
- 1/4 cup fresh cilantro, chopped
- 1/4 cup mayonnaise
- 1 tablespoon lime juice
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Romaine lettuce leaves for serving
Instructions:
- Prepare the Chicken:
- Drain the canned chicken and transfer it to a large mixing bowl.
- Add Vegetables:
- Add diced avocados, cherry tomatoes, chopped red onion, and fresh cilantro to the bowl.
- Create the Dressing:
- In a small bowl, whisk together mayonnaise and lime juice to create the dressing.
- Combine and Season:
- Pour the dressing over the chicken and vegetable mixture. Gently toss until all ingredients are well coated.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
- Serve on Lettuce Leaves:
- Spoon the chicken avocado salad onto individual romaine lettuce leaves. This refreshing and satisfying dish is perfect for a light lunch or dinner.
2. Keto Buffalo Chicken Dip: A Spicy and Creamy Appetizer
Ingredients:
- 2 cans of canned chicken, drained
- 8 oz cream cheese, softened
- 1/2 cup mayonnaise
- 1/2 cup sour cream
- 1/4 cup hot sauce (adjust to taste)
- 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
- 1 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1 teaspoon onion powder
- 1/2 teaspoon dried dill
- Celery sticks and cucumber slices for dipping
Instructions:
- Preheat the Oven:
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).
- Prepare the Chicken:
- Drain the canned chicken and shred it using a fork.
- Create the Creamy Base:
- In a mixing bowl, combine the softened cream cheese, mayonnaise, sour cream, hot sauce, garlic powder, onion powder, and dried dill. Mix until smooth.
- Add Chicken and Cheese:
- Fold in the shredded chicken and shredded cheddar cheese into the creamy mixture.
- Bake Until Bubbly:
- Transfer the mixture to a baking dish and bake in the preheated oven for 20-25 minutes or until the dip is hot and bubbly.
- Serve with Veggie Dippers:
- Allow the buffalo chicken dip to cool slightly before serving. Serve with celery sticks and cucumber slices for a crunchy and keto-friendly dip experience.
3. Keto Chicken Alfredo Zoodle Bake: A Low-Carb Comfort Dish
Ingredients:
- 3 cans of canned chicken, drained
- 4 medium zucchinis, spiralized into noodles
- 1 cup Alfredo sauce (look for a low-carb version or make your own)
- 1 cup shredded mozzarella cheese
- 1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 teaspoon dried oregano
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Fresh parsley for garnish
Instructions:
- Preheat the Oven:
-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
- Prepare the Chicken and Zoodles:
- Drain the canned chicken and set aside. Spiralize the zucchinis into noodles and pat them dry with a paper towel.
- Sauté Zoodles and Garlic:
- In a skillet over medium heat, sauté the zucchini noodles and minced garlic until they are just tender. Remove excess moisture if needed.
- Combine Chicken and Alfredo Sauce:
- In a large mixing bowl, combine the drained canned chicken with the Alfredo sauce. Mix until the chicken is coated evenly.
- Layer the Bake:
- In a baking dish, layer half of the sautéed zoodles. Top with the chicken and Alfredo mixture. Add the remaining zoodles on top.
- Add Cheese and Bake:
- Sprinkle shredded mozzarella and grated Parmesan over the top. Season with dried oregano, salt, and pepper. Bake in the preheated oven for 20-25 minutes or until the cheese is golden and bubbly.
- Garnish and Serve:
- Garnish with fresh parsley before serving. This keto chicken Alfredo zoodle bake is a comforting and low-carb alternative to traditional pasta dishes.
4. Keto Chicken Pesto Stuffed Bell Peppers: A Flavorful Twist
Ingredients:
- 2 cans of canned chicken, drained
- 4 large bell peppers, halved and seeds removed
- 1 cup cherry tomatoes, halved
- 1/2 cup pesto sauce (check for low-carb options or make your own)
- 1 cup shredded mozzarella cheese
- 1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Fresh basil for garnish
Instructions:
- Preheat the Oven:
-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
- Prepare the Chicken and Bell Peppers:
- Drain the canned chicken and set aside. Halve the bell peppers and remove the seeds.
- Create the Filling:
- In a mixing bowl, combine the canned chicken, cherry tomatoes, and pesto sauce.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
- Stuff the Peppers:
- Spoon the chicken and pesto mixture into each bell pepper half.
- Add Cheese and Bake:
- Sprinkle shredded mozzarella and grated Parmesan over the top of each stuffed pepper. Bake in the preheated oven for 20-25 minutes or until the cheese is melted and golden.
- Garnish and Serve:
- Garnish with fresh basil before serving. These keto chicken pesto stuffed bell peppers offer a burst of flavors in every bite.
5. Keto Chicken Curry Cauliflower Rice: A Spicy and Satisfying Dish
Ingredients:
- 2 cans of canned chicken, drained
- 1 medium cauliflower, riced
- 1 can coconut milk
- 1/4 cup red curry paste
- 1 tablespoon coconut oil
- 1 onion, finely chopped
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 teaspoon ground turmeric
- 1 teaspoon ground cumin
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Fresh cilantro for garnish
Instructions:
- Prepare the Chicken and Cauliflower Rice:
- Drain the canned chicken and set aside. Rice the cauliflower using a food processor or box grater.
- Sauté Onion and Garlic:
- In a large skillet, heat coconut oil over medium heat. Sauté chopped onion and minced garlic until softened.
- Add Curry Paste and Spices:
- Stir in red curry paste, ground turmeric, and ground cumin. Cook for 1-2 minutes until fragrant.
- Combine Chicken and Cauliflower Rice:
- Add the drained canned chicken and riced cauliflower to the skillet. Mix well to coat the ingredients with the curry mixture.
- Pour Coconut Milk:
- Pour the coconut milk into the skillet. Season with salt and pepper to taste. Simmer for 15-20 minutes until the cauliflower rice is tender.
- Garnish and Serve:
- Garnish with fresh cilantro before serving. This keto chicken curry cauliflower rice is a spicy and satisfying dish that brings the flavors of a classic curry without the carb-heavy rice.
